ALLEN Val

Picture
_18th Birthday Notice Burra Record 28 April 1953
Sixty friends were invited to celebrate "Vals" birthday on Saturday night, to a party at her home given by her parents, Mr and Mrs. J.L. Allen. Guests were received at the front stairway. Mrs Allen looking smart in floral marquisite and Val very sweet and dainty wearing aqua crepe, trimmed with lace and tiny black velvet bows.  Music, games and dancing were enjoyed by the happy young people. Special musical items were rendered by Joan Fisher and Mary Best.  Very many lovely presents, were received by the radiant guest of honour and a special thrill was a telephone call from Tenant Creek, wishing her "Many Happies". Also a telegram from brother Don at Port Augusta. The hostess, already famous for her suppers and hospitality, surpassed all previous parties this time. A beautiful cake, iced and decorated in pale pink, with 18 candles and silver trimmings was surmounted by a lovely pink sugar lady. Mr. John Deere proposed the "Happy Birthday" toast which was accompanied by musical honours. Val, in a delightful little speech responded and thanked her mother and father especially and everyone for giving her such a happy eighteenth birthday. Well after midnight, friends from the neighbouring towns and Burra left in their cars for home after a very lovely  party.
